Winboard is what can run in wine. Though macwine is limited to 32bit executables. Xboard on the other hand always could be compiled in OSX just fine! I created an .app package ready for use and I'm told works fine in 10.10-10.6

It is a GTK2 app running through Quartz, so no X11 server app is needed.

With XBoard 4.8.0 the GTK build can be considered as stable as the Xaw build. In some areas it might not be perfect yet in all areas, but in other areas, such as the ICS Interaction window, it is already developed beyond the Xaw version, and the GTK build is in general superior to the obsolete Xaw interface.

The GTK build can also be interfaced with OS X through the GtkOsx library. So OS X is now amongst the officially supported platforms, and a special configure option is available to build XBoard as OS X App.
